Bitcoin scriptsig asm


Introduction

If the version byte is 0 and the witness program is 32 bytes it is interpreted as a P2WSH program. We create the witness stack, providing 02 and 03 as an answer, plus the witness script. In the vin section, we note that the scriptSig contains a 0 version byte and a witness program, which is the SHA bytes hash of the witness script. As he explain himself, "rewards at P2SH addresses are available for anyone able to demonstrate collision attacks against a variety of cryptographic algorithms.

decoderawtransaction (0.16.0 RPC)

You collect your bounty by demonstrating two messages that are not equal in value, yet result in the same digest when hashed. These messages are used in a scriptSig, which satisfies the scriptPubKey storing the bountied funds, allowing you to move them to a scriptPubKey Bitcoin address of your choice". On the February 23, , someone successfully claimed the SHA-1 hash collision bounty of 2. Create the input by referencing the outpoint of our P2SH funding transaction. Create the output, leaving satoshis as mining fees.

Now we can update the transaction with the unlocking script, providing a solution to the SHA-1 bounty. Fortunately, BitcoinJS is taking care of that for us. They're all written in the same manner as the SHA-1 example above.

Deep Dive Into Bitcoin Mechanics

Bitcoin Script Puzzles Bitcoin scripts can be puzzles of any sort and they don't actually have to depend on the knowledge of a secret key. TransactionBuilder network Create the input by referencing the outpoint of our P2SH funding transaction.


  1. btc 2021 2nd semester exam time table.
  2. donde gastar bitcoins mexico.
  3. bitcoin videos 2021?
  4. Subscribe to RSS.
  5. Related questions.
  6. whats bitcoin going to do today.
  7. bitcoin high school lesson plan.

We provide 02 and 03 as an answer, plus the redeem script. Get the raw hex serialization. No build step here as we have already called buildIncomplete console. In a P2WSH context, a redeem script is called a witness script. We provide 02 and 03 as an answer, plus the witness script.

Your Answer

Note that we are pushing the integer values, not the corresponding opcode values. Generate one block so that we can spend the UTXO. Create the input script. HASH of the scriptSig asm version, without pushbytes Bitcoin Stack Exchange is a question and answer site for Bitcoin crypto-currency enthusiasts. It only takes a minute to sign up. Connect and share knowledge within a single location that is structured and easy to search.

What does asm data infer? - MultiChain Developer Q&A

The asm strands for assembly, which is the symbolic representation of the Bitcoin's Script language op-codes. Notice that the hex and the asm are almost the same except the 48 in the beginning and 21 towards the end. These are op-codes that tell the interpreter to put a specific amount of bytes to the stack.


  • ukg btc bittrex.
  • Most popular tags.
  • Explore Website.
  • compra de bitcoin en palma de mallorca.
  • What is P2PKH? | Genesis Block!
  • france bitcoin wallet.
  • To complete this tutorial you need...?
  • So in the case of the signature it tells to put 72 bytes 0x48 to the stack and 33 bytes 0x21 for the public key. Sign up to join this community. The best answers are voted up and rise to the top. Stack Overflow for Teams — Collaborate and share knowledge with a private group.


    1. btc bcc unterschied.
    2. What's "asm" in transaction input's ScriptSig - Bitcoin Stack Exchange.
    3. can you transfer ethereum to bitcoin?
    4. Create a Bitcoin transaction by hand.
    5. BitCash - The World's Most Usable Cryptocurrency!
    6. Create a Bitcoin transaction by hand - CodeProject.
    7. Account Options?

    Create a free Team What is Teams? Learn more.

    Creating and Funding the P2SH

    Asked 6 years, 11 months ago. Active 3 years, 3 months ago. Viewed 6k times. Improve this question. Farghaly Farghaly 7 7 silver badges 17 17 bronze badges. Add a comment. Active Oldest Votes.

    bitcoin scriptsig asm Bitcoin scriptsig asm
    bitcoin scriptsig asm Bitcoin scriptsig asm
    bitcoin scriptsig asm Bitcoin scriptsig asm
    bitcoin scriptsig asm Bitcoin scriptsig asm
    bitcoin scriptsig asm Bitcoin scriptsig asm

Related bitcoin scriptsig asm



Copyright 2020 - All Right Reserved